Transaction 25f410e15566673e78c3a19621ef8b9c790ec63831c3cdaff2f2fa49adac6a48

21 Input
1 Outputs
  • 25f410e15566673e78c3a19621ef8b9c790ec63831c3cdaff2f2fa49adac6a48:0
  • value  20599157
    address  2NBMEXqTVdh4uuD3ng8fQhJp3tHKHNDRuTG